Understanding Amber Teething Necklaces: What Parents Should Know

Before diving into safety clasps and features, it’s essential to grasp what these necklaces actually are and the theory behind their use. Baltic amber teething necklaces aren’t designed for babies to chew on—contrary to what many assume. Instead, they’re worn against the skin, where body heat is believed to release succinic acid, a natural compound that some claim has anti-inflammatory properties.

The Science Behind Baltic Amber

Authentic Baltic amber contains 3-8% succinic acid, a substance found naturally in the human body and many foods. When warmed against your baby’s skin, the amber theoretically releases trace amounts of this compound, which is then absorbed transdermally. However, it’s crucial to note that scientific evidence supporting this mechanism for teething relief remains limited. The American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) has not endorsed these products, and many pediatricians advise against them. That said, understanding the purported mechanism helps you evaluate manufacturer claims critically.

How Teething Necklaces Are Supposed to Work

The traditional belief is that succinic acid released from the amber creates a mild analgesic effect that reduces gum inflammation and discomfort. Parents who swear by them often report less drooling, improved sleep, and decreased irritability. Skeptics argue these benefits may be coincidental or placebo-related. What’s undeniable in 2026 is that if you choose to use one, the necklace’s design and safety features matter far more than its color or origin story.

Key Safety Features to Look For

Beyond the clasp, several design elements separate genuinely safe necklaces from dangerous imposters. The 2026 market includes both innovative improvements and cheap knockoffs that ignore basic safety protocols.

Bead Knotted Between Each Stone

This non-negotiable feature ensures that if the necklace breaks, only one bead can come loose, dramatically reducing choking risk. The knots should be tight, professionally tied, and made from durable thread that resists fraying. Some manufacturers now use double-knotting techniques and waxed cotton or silk threads specifically designed for infant products. Inspect product photos closely—if you can’t clearly see individual knots between beads, move on.

Certified Authentic Amber

With synthetic resins and plastic fakes flooding the market, authentication matters for both safety and potential efficacy. Genuine Baltic amber is lightweight, warm to the touch, and will float in saltwater. Reputable sellers provide certificates of authenticity from gemological laboratories. In 2026, look for QR codes on packaging that link to batch-specific testing reports. Be wary of “amber” that feels like plastic, has uniform bubbles, or smells chemical when warmed.

Length and Fit Considerations

The ideal length allows two fingers to fit comfortably between the necklace and your baby’s neck—typically 11-12 inches for infants. Anything longer creates entanglement risk; shorter may cause discomfort or breathing issues. Adjustable designs with multiple closure points are becoming standard, letting you customize fit as your baby grows. Remember, these should never reach your baby’s mouth when worn correctly.

Material Quality: Beyond Just “Amber”

Not all amber is created equal, and processing methods significantly impact both safety and potential therapeutic properties.

Raw vs. Polished Amber: Does It Matter?

Raw, unpolished amber has a more porous surface that theoretically releases succinic acid more readily. However, it’s also more fragile and can have sharper edges. Polished amber is smoother and more durable but may have a slightly lower succinic acid concentration at the surface. In 2026, many parents opt for semi-polished amber—smooth enough for comfort while retaining some porous quality. The safety difference is negligible; choose based on your comfort preference.

Color Variations and Succinic Acid Content

From milky butterscotch to deep cherry, amber color doesn’t reliably indicate succinic acid content. The darkest amber (cognac) often contains the most plant matter but not necessarily more succinic acid. Milky amber can be equally potent. Color preference is aesthetic, not therapeutic. Focus instead on whether the amber is genuine and untreated—some darker ambers are heat-treated to enhance color, which may alter their chemical properties.

Proper Usage Guidelines for Maximum Safety

Even the safest necklace becomes dangerous when used incorrectly. These guidelines aren’t suggestions—they’re essential protocols.

Supervision Protocols Every Parent Must Follow

Your baby should never wear a teething necklace while unsupervised, including in car seats, cribs, or playpens. The necklace should only be worn while your baby is awake and within arm’s reach. Some parents use them only during particularly fussy periods, removing them immediately after. Consider it like a bath—necessary supervision, no exceptions.

When to Remove: Sleep and Activity Guidelines

Remove the necklace before naps, bedtime, and any active play. The risk of entanglement increases exponentially when your baby is rolling, crawling, or climbing. Create a consistent routine: necklace goes on after morning diaper change, comes off before naptime. Some families keep the necklace on their own wrist during sleep times, allowing the baby to benefit from the amber’s proximity without wearing it.

Caring for Your Amber Necklace

Proper maintenance ensures both longevity and safety. A damaged necklace is a dangerous necklace.

Cleaning and Maintenance Best Practices

Clean monthly with mild soap and lukewarm water, drying thoroughly. Avoid harsh chemicals that can weaken the thread or damage the amber. Inspect the clasp and knots weekly—any fraying means immediate retirement. Store in a soft pouch away from direct sunlight, which can make amber brittle over time. Replace the necklace every 6-12 months or immediately after any break, even if repaired.
